Where is the Sercia family from?

You can see how Sercia families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Sercia family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there were 3 Sercia families living in New York. This was about 75% of all the recorded Sercia's in USA. New York had the highest population of Sercia families in 1920.

What did your Sercia 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Plasterer and Housewife were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Sercia. 100% of Sercia men worked as a Plasterer and 100% of Sercia women worked as a Housewife.

What is the average Sercia lifespan?

Between 1962 and 2001, in the United States, Sercia life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1972, and highest in 2001. The average life expectancy for Sercia in 1962 was 60, and 89 in 2001.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Sercia 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
